Families often approach the Sponsored Parent (Temporary) visa backwards. They research the visa, gather documents for mum or dad, and then discover that nothing can be lodged until the Australian child has been approved as a sponsor first. The 870 is a two stage process, and the first stage belongs entirely to the child in Australia. Getting that stage right sets up everything that follows. Changing an HVAC filter may seem like a minor household task, but the timing can affect airflow, indoor comfort, energy use, and the amount of dust circulating through your home. Many homeowners follow the familiar recommendation of replacing a filter every 30 to 90 days, yet that range is only a starting point. The right schedule depends on the filter, how often the system runs, household activity, pets, dust levels, and seasonal conditions. Instead of relying only on a fixed date, checking the filter regularly can help you understand how quickly it becomes dirty and when replacement is actually needed.…
